Amargosa Hotel and Opera House, Ep. 644

Posted on July 2, 2026 by History Goes Bump Posted in Haunted Location .

Out among the bleached bones of Death Valley National Park sits a quirky little building known as the Amargosa Hotel and Opera House. Death Valley features salt flats and ancient lakes with jagged rock formations and several ghost towns. It really resembles a place where things go to die. And thus, it is a haunted landscape. Join us as we explore the haunted Amargosa Hotel and landscape of Death Valley. The Moment in Oddity features 40 Acre Bog Island. Our location was suggested by listener Anna Frias.
